Hi I'm fairly new to houdini would love some help. I have an fbx model that I've imported into houdini, added a shatter effect. Works great but the classic houdini shader that I added to the fbx at the geo level doesn't seem to be working (e.g I made the shader red but the model stays grey. I'm able to turn a sphere red in a different geo network). Is there a different process to add a shader to an fbx import?

New users are often confused that the viewport doesn't always look like the render. If the render is good, you're okay.
Grey geometry often means the mesh is packed. This is kind of like an on-the-fly ZIP file version of your geometry. The problem is, the material assignment is inside the ZIP, thus the viewport can't access the attribute to accurately apply the material.
Try dropping down an Unpack node at the end of your chain.
